RZ5 - An Act to Finally Put a Limit on How Many Bills You Can Submit

Published in Clark #0

Statute

The Cosâ hereby repeals all bills which conflict with the follwing. Each political party may submit a limited number of bills to the Clark every month. The limit is equal to the number of people who voted for the party in the previous election. Thus, one-person parties may submit one bill per month; a party which gets five votes may submit five bills per month. Please let this be the end of this issue!!

Propsed by: John Jahn (TNP-Pórt Maxhestic), Robert Madison (PC-Vuode)
